Employee Engagement: An Economic Value Study

Employee engagement is crucial for building stronger and more resilient businesses in today's landscape. This study by Criticaleye Partner Reward Gateway explores the link between engaged employees and stronger business performance across key metrics like profitability, growth, retention and customer satisfaction.

 

Key Takeaways Include:

 
  • An engaged workforce is a key driver of a successful business, and employee engagement strategies must be tailored to that workforce.
  • Engagement and retention are vital priorities among HR leaders today.
  • Organisations must bridge the communication gap before they can maximise the value of their employee engagement programmes and benefits packages.
